This table details age groups of children at home and census family structure for the census families in private households in Cowichan Valley
Age groups of children at home (15) Census family structure (7)
Total - Census family structure   Total couple families     Married couple families     Common-law couple families   Total lone-parent families     Female parent families     Male parent families
Total - Age groups of children at home 24,185 20,490 16,820 3,675 3,695 2,760 935
Families without children at home 12,250 12,250 10,090 2,160 0 0 0
Families with children at home 11,935 8,245 6,730 1,520 3,695 2,760 930
Families with children at home aged 24 and underFootnote 1 10,520 7,525 6,050 1,470 2,990 2,230 770
Some 18 to 24Footnote 2 1,990 1,380 1,230 150 610 410 200
Some 18 and over and some 17 years and under 1,230 905 780 120 325 255 70
All 17 years and under 7,300 5,240 4,040 1,200 2,060 1,565 495
All 0 to 5 years 1,905 1,465 1,040 430 440 360 80
All 6 to 14 years 2,420 1,605 1,295 310 815 600 215
All 15 to 17 years 770 455 380 75 315 210 105
Some 0 to 5 years and some 6 to 14 years 1,195 955 735 220 240 195 50
Some 0 to 5 years and some 15 to 17 years 45 35 20 15 15 10 5
Some 6 to 14 years and some 15 to 17 years 875 655 535 120 220 170 50
Some 0 to 5 years, some 6 to 14 years and some 15 to 17 years 85 65 35 25 20 20 0
Families with children at home aged 25 and over only 1,415 720 675 45 700 530 165
